这个工具的帮助下创建的数据传输类。
XSnapshot是一个易于使用的框架设计,使您能够生成数据传输类(我们称之为快照类)的域模型类的基础上。
基于XDoclet标记,XSnapshot的神器出山:www.shenqi73.com生成快照类和辅助类之间的转换的快照和模型。
下面是一些主要特点“XSnapshot”:
路的类层次结构的支持。 XSnapshot允许你创建的并行模型的类层次结构的快照类的层次结构。
路的集合/数组/地图的支持。 XSnapshot拥有强有力的语法执行快照和模型之间进行转换时,转换个别的键/值/地图/集合值属性的元素。
路类型转换。这是类似于BeanUtils的类型转换,但是更强大的。
路BeanUtils的风格属性引用。这是一个简单的方法,让您扁平化的对象图,例如转换一个实体对象,该对象的id定义转换。
路等于/的hashCode /生成的toString /的compareTo。 XSnapshot很容易创建快照合同产生方法的基础上简单的标记服从的对象的类。
路Spring集成。 XSnapshot包括弹簧厂,可以很容易地集成运行时Spring容器的bean。
要求:
路
的Java